DC parameters | AC parameters | ||
Battery Type | Lithium Iron Phosphate | AC side rated power | 125KW |
Cell capacity | 3.2V/314Ah | Maximum power on AC side | 135KW |
System battery configuration | 1P260S | Cable total harmonic distortion rate | <3% of rated power |
Battery rated capacity | 261.248KWh | AC side rated voltage | 380V AC |
Battery voltage range | DC600-1000V | Communication access method | 3P+N+PE |
Charge and discharge rate | 0.5C | Rated grid frequency | 50/60Hz |
Discharge depth | 80% | Power factor range | 0.98 |
Battery cooling method | liquid cooling | Off-grid operation | support |
size | 1200*1400*2400mm(reference) | Temperature control method | Liquid cooling unit |
Protection level | IP55 | fire protection plan | Aerosol, perfluorohexanone |
System communication protocol | Standard: Modbus | Communication Interface | RS485, RJ45 |

This Semi-solid battery energy storage system combines SSB 3.2V/314Ah cells with advanced liquid cooling technology, delivering a total capacity of 261KWh. It offers excellent thermal management, high safety, long cycle life, and stable performance suitable for commercial and industrial energy storage applications.

The system is designed for a long service life of 10 to 15 years, with over 6,000 full charge-discharge cycles possible. Regular maintenance includes monitoring battery health and coolant system checks to ensure optimal performance and safety.
